I walk to the Cheesewrings from the village of Minions (The minions came and changed the sign the day before we got there - great for the kids they loved having their picture taken with it) they also have 3 circles of standing stones.
If your missus enjoyed Poldark, it's worth going round the locations of where they filmed it. All easily found on the internet - I didn't watch it, but have started to watch it now so I can see the places we'd been.
Boscastle is lovely, the witch museum is there which is very interesting - if you look at the very old building opposite the witch museum you will see the finest example of a newbuild anywhere - The original got washed away in the floods 10 years ago.
Padstow is pretty as is St Michaels Mount
Tintagel castle is glorious on a sunny day.
